Riddle v. Eugene Lodge No. 357 of the Benevolent & Protective Order of Elks of the United States

Citations

  • 768 P.2d 917
  • 95 Or. App. 206

How courts have described this case

Verbatim parenthetical descriptions written by other courts when citing this decision. Ranked by citation-network relevance.

  • “The [ser- vice] statute was amended in 1985 to provide for service only on named adverse parties in order to end the practice of dismissing timely appeals because of a failure to serve parties who had been dismissed earlier in an action and who had no active interest in the litigation.”
